Platypuses ( Ornithorhynchus anatinus ) are among theweirdest mammal in the world , looking like a strange cross between a beaver , an otter and a duck’s egg . They be both on land and in water and are witness only in Australia . Male duck-billed platypus have empty urging on their back legs linked to glands that produce a cleared , sticky venom . The animals ' venom production peaks during their mating season , which normally set out towards the remainder of winter , so scientist retrieve it ’s a weapon that ’s unremarkably used to compete with other male person for access to females , according to theAustralian Platypus Conservancy(APC ) .
Platypus maliciousness is not life-time - threatening to mankind or other duck-billed platypus , but it can causeintense pain and swellingin the part of the body where someone is spurred . bailiwick on platypus venom are limited , but enquiry suggests it contains amixture of lowly proteins , such asHeptapeptide 1 , which targets thenervous system , and an enzyme called amine oxidase that may trigger cell destruction and tissue paper swelling .
There is no approved antivenom , butnerve - embarrass drugs , such as bupivacaine , can be used to minimize the pain from a duckbill spurring you , the APC said in aFacebook postaddressing the womanhood ’s late stabbing .

If someone check a Ornithorhynchus anatinus in the wild and they ’re unsure of whether it needs avail , Irons commend taking a video or photo of the animal and share it with a wildlife rescuer . If it looks obviously injured , then you could also place a tub over it to protect it while you wait for helper , he said .
On Facebook , the APC noted that virile platypuses are rarely aggressive if handled right . Rather than placing a handwriting under the brute , trained animal caretaker would lift the platypus from the middle or end of its tail to avoid the spurs .
